The one-line difference
- Greenhouse is a mature, process-first ATS designed for in-house TA teams at mid-market and enterprise companies who want structured pipelines, deep integrations, and a customisable hiring workflow.
- ResReader is an AI-first hiring platform designed for SMBs, lean teams, and high-volume hiring where the bottleneck is resume screening and first-round interviews, not process design.
Both can move a candidate from application to offer. The difference is what each one optimises for in between.
Where Greenhouse wins
If you need any of these, Greenhouse is the safer pick:
- Mature enterprise process. Greenhouse has been refined over a decade for hiring teams of 50+ recruiters with structured hiring rituals, hiring manager training programs, and analytics that span recruitment AND retention.
- Integration depth. Hundreds of vetted integrations across HRIS (Workday, Rippling, Bamboo), assessment vendors, sourcing tools, scheduling tools, and analytics platforms. ResReader's integration footprint is smaller; Greenhouse integrates with everything else.
- Diversity / EEOC reporting. Built-in EEO data collection, OFCCP audit reports, and structured DEI reporting. ResReader does not ship these reports today.
- Approval workflows. Multi-stage offer approvals, role-based permissions for hiring managers vs. recruiters vs. coordinators, structured approval chains for headcount.
- Enterprise procurement. SOC 2 Type II, contracted DPAs, custom MSAs, dedicated CSMs from day one. Greenhouse plays the enterprise procurement game well.
- Sourcing CRM. Greenhouse Recruiting + Greenhouse Sourcing together give you a candidate relationship management layer most ATSes lack.
If your hiring team has 30+ recruiters and you're optimising the organisation of hiring, Greenhouse is built for you.
Where ResReader wins
ResReader optimises for a different bottleneck — too many resumes, not enough recruiter hours:
- AI scoring is the centre of the product, not an add-on. Every resume gets a 1–10 score against the job, with per-criterion reasoning (clarity on why the AI gave that score). Greenhouse offers AI features as add-ons or via partner integrations; ResReader builds them in.
- Async AI video interviews are native. Send an invite, the candidate records in the browser, ResReader transcribes in real time and produces a 5-dimension scorecard (technical skills, communication, problem solving, culture fit, experience). No third-party tool to wire up.
- AI-generated communication. Bulk rejection emails, follow-up question batches, offer letter drafts — written by AI, edited by you, then sent.
- Transparent, no-call pricing. Plans range from $0 (75 scans/month) to $499/month (25,000 scans). You can read the full breakdown on our pricing page without booking a demo. Greenhouse is sales-led; pricing is opaque.
- Semantic search across past candidates. Your resume bank is searchable by intent ("Senior Go engineer with payments experience"), not just keyword. Powered by vector embeddings on every parsed resume.
- Free hosted careers page. Every workspace gets a branded careers page on resreader.com with open roles, structured data for Google for Jobs, and apply links. No additional service to buy.
- 50+ languages. Resume parsing, AI scoring, candidate-facing emails, mock interview output — all locale-aware. Useful for international hiring without a separate localisation vendor.
If your hiring team has 1–15 recruiters and your bottleneck is getting through the resume pile fast enough, ResReader is built for you.
